Detecting hidden plumbing leaks
Early discovery of leaking water lines can alleviate a possible catastrophe. In addition to saving you cash, it will decrease the aggravation and stress. The minute you discover a leakage, calling your plumber for repairs is the very best option. However, some tiny water leakages may not show up. If you can not find it with your naked eyes, below are some hacks that help.

1. Analyze the Water Meter



Every house has a water meter. Inspecting it is a surefire way that aids you discover leaks. For starters, turn off all the water resources. Guarantee nobody will certainly purge, use the faucet, shower, run the cleaning equipment or dishwashing machine. From there, go to the meter as well as watch if it will certainly transform. Given that no person is using it, there should be no motions. If it relocates, that suggests a fast-moving leak. Also, if you discover no changes, wait a hr or 2 and also check back again. This implies you may have a slow-moving leakage that might also be below ground.

2. Inspect Water Usage



If you find sudden modifications, despite your consumption being the exact same, it suggests that you have leakages in your plumbing system. An abrupt spike in your expense shows a fast-moving leak.

On the other hand, a consistent boost monthly, despite having the same habits, reveals you have a slow-moving leakage that's likewise slowly escalating. Call a plumber to completely examine your property, particularly if you really feel a cozy location on your flooring with piping below.

4. Asses Outside Lines



Do not fail to remember to examine your outdoor water lines also. Needs to water permeate out of the connection, you have a loose rubber gasket. One small leakage can throw away bunches of water and also surge your water costs.

5. Assess the circumstance and also examine



Homeowners must make it a practice to inspect under the sink counters as well as also inside cabinets for any type of bad odor or mold development. These two red flags indicate a leak so punctual attention is called for. Doing routine evaluations, also bi-annually, can conserve you from a major issue.

If you understand your residence is currently old, keep a watchful eye on your heaters, hoses, pipelines and so on. Look for stainings as well as compromising as most pipes as well as devices have a life expectancy. They will certainly likewise naturally degrade because of deterioration. WARNING SIGNS OF WATER LEAKAGE BEHIND THE WALL


PERSISTENT MUSTY ODORS


As water slowly drips from a leaky pipe inside the wall, flooring and sheetrock stay damp and develop an odor similar to wet cardboard. It generates a musty smell that can help you find hidden leaks.




MOLD IN UNUSUAL AREAS


Mold usually grows in wet areas like kitchens, baths and laundry rooms. If you spot the stuff on walls or baseboards in other rooms of the house, it’s a good indicator of undetected water leaks.




STAINS THAT GROW


When mold thrives around a leaky pipe, it sometimes takes hold on the inside surface of the affected wall. A growing stain on otherwise clean sheetrock is often your sign of a hidden plumbing problem.




PEELING OR BUBBLING WALLPAPER / PAINT


This clue is easy to miss in rooms that don’t get much use. When you see wallpaper separating along seams or paint bubbling or flaking off the wall, blame sheetrock that stays wet because of an undetected leak.




BUCKLED CEILINGS AND STAINED FLOORS


If ceilings or floors in bathrooms, kitchens or laundry areas develop structural problems, don’t rule out constant damp inside the walls. Wet sheetrock can affect adjacent framing, flooring and ceilings.
